Step-by-Step Guide to Solving Word Problems in Algebra
Step 1: Understand the Problem
The first step in solving a word problem is to read it carefully and understand what it’s asking. Identify the information given and the information that you need to find.
Step 2: Translate the Problem into Math
Once you understand the problem, you need to translate it into math. Use variables to represent the unknown quantities and write equations to represent the relationships between the quantities.
Step 3: Solve the Equations
Next, you need to solve the equations that you wrote in step 2. Use algebraic techniques such as adding, subtracting, multiplying, and dividing to isolate the variable you’re trying to find.
Step 4: Check Your Answer
Finally, you should check your answer to make sure it makes sense and that you didn’t make any mistakes in your calculations. Ask yourself if your answer is reasonable and if it makes sense in the context of the problem.
Examples
Let’s look at some examples of word problems and how to solve them step by step.
Example 1
Alice has 3 times as many apples as Bob. If Bob has 6 apples, how many apples does Alice have?
- Step 1: Identify the information given and needed. Given: Bob has 6 apples. Needed: How many apples does Alice have?
- Step 2: Translate the problem into math. Let A represent the number of apples Alice has. Then, we know that A = 3B, where B represents the number of apples Bob has.
- Step 3: Solve the equations. Substituting B = 6 into the equation A = 3B, we get A = 3(6) = 18. Therefore, Alice has 18 apples.
- Step 4: Check your answer. Does it make sense that Alice has 3 times as many apples as Bob, and that she has 18 apples? Yes, it does.
Example 2
A train travels 400 miles in 5 hours. What is its average speed?
- Step 1: Identify the information given and needed. Given: Distance = 400 miles, Time = 5 hours. Needed: Average speed.
- Step 2: Translate the problem into math. Let S represent the average speed. Then, we know that S = D/T, where D represents the distance and T represents the time.
- Step 3: Solve the equations. Substituting D = 400 and T = 5 into the equation S = D/T, we get S = 400/5 = 80. Therefore, the train’s average speed is 80 miles per hour.
- Step 4: Check your answer. Does it make sense that the train traveled 400 miles in 5 hours at an average speed of 80 miles per hour? Yes, it does.
